### Cohen-Sutherland Algorithm:
The Cohen-Sutherland algorithm is a line-clipping algorithm that uses a divide-and-conquer strategy. It divides the 2D space into nine regions by using a 3x3 grid based on the clipping window, and then determines which portions of the line lie inside the clipping window and which portions lie outside. The algorithm is efficient for clipping lines against rectangular windows.
